The Benefits of Hiring a Property Management Company

The following are a number of benefits for hiring a property management company instead of attempting to manage your rental property on your own:

  • Find better residents – Good property management companies have more reliable screening processes to find more reliable residents that will stay longer, keep your property in good shape and pay on time.
  • Boost your occupancy numbers – Property management companies know how to market rental properties and will have an extensive network of professionals that will make it easier for them to fill a vacancy faster.
  • Take care of legal issues – If a resident doesn’t pay, has damaged your property or needs to be evicted, a property management company will take care of it. They will also take care of other potential legal problems, from licenses and permits to leasing disclosures.
  • Navigate state and federal regulations – There are many rules surrounding housing in California and the U.S. on a broader level. Property management companies have a deep knowledge of laws such as the Fair Housing practices and can help you comply with all the regulations within.
  • Handle collections efficiently – They will make sure you are being paid rent on time and will handle the collection of late rent payments, late fees and more so you don’t have to worry about doing so.
  • Reliably maintain your property – Property management companies have existing relationships with licensed contractors that are bonded and insured. Not only can you save money through these relationships, but it means you won’t have to worry about hiring contractors to do routine maintenance or repairs yourself.

Finding a Trustworthy Property Management Company

When comparing different  property management companies, be sure to use the following tips in order to identify which ones are trustworthy:

  • Speak with each company Interview each company to get an idea for how they will treat you. Look for managers who communicate clearly what they will do for you and listen carefully to your concerns and questions. You should work with a property management company that is willing to communicate with you and listen to your needs.
  • Find out if they own rental property themselves – You’ll want to avoid  property management companies that own their own rental properties. Some people will think this is a good thing. However, they are basically in direct competition with you and will prioritize their own properties over yours. Not only could this result in them neglecting the needs of your property to focus on their own, but they could even draw potential residents away from your property by recommending their property instead.
  • Check their vacancy and eviction rates – High vacancy rates are a sign the company does not put the proper effort into marketing the properties they are managing. High eviction rates mean that they either aren’t doing a good job screening residents or are doing such a poor job maintaining the property that residents are simply leaving.
  • Make sure they are fully licensed and certified – Make sure the company has the proper license to show vacant apartments. You should also check to see if they have been certified with any trade organizations, such as the NAA (National Apartment Association) or the NARPM (National Association of Residential Property Managers).
